使用matlab进行隐函数求解 5

各位大神,我是matlab的初学者,但是急需求解类似y=1/a*(10bx)^0.6*(a+2y)^0.4这样的一个隐函数,式中xy为自变量和因变量,ab皆为已知参数,请... 各位大神,我是matlab的初学者,但是急需求解类似y=1/a*(10bx)^0.6*(a+2y)^0.4这样的一个隐函数,式中xy为自变量和因变量,ab皆为已知参数,请问哪位大神方便分享一下解题方法,可以的话麻烦稍微详细一点,包括调用的函数以及具体编程?十分感谢 展开
 我来答
lhmhz
高粉答主

2020-07-25 · 专注matlab等在各领域中的应用。
lhmhz
采纳数:7263 获赞数:17002

向TA提问 私信TA
展开全部

题主给出的隐函数求解问题,一般可以用solve函数,得到y(x)或x(y)形式的解,实现思路:

clc,close all

a=1;b=1;

syms x y

x=solve(y==1/a*(10*b*x)^0.6*(a+2*y)^0.4,x)

%绘图

y=0:20:1180;

x =eval(x);

plot(x,y,'k-')

xlabel('x');ylabel('y');

运行结果。

推荐律师服务: 若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询

为你推荐:

下载百度知道APP,抢鲜体验
使用百度知道APP,立即抢鲜体验。你的手机镜头里或许有别人想知道的答案。
扫描二维码下载
×

类别

我们会通过消息、邮箱等方式尽快将举报结果通知您。

说明

0/200

提交
取消

辅 助

模 式